Multiple Sclerosis: Early Treatment May Slow Disease Progression

Researchers investigated how early treatment for multiple sclerosis (MS) affects health outcomes.
They found that earlier treatment is linked to a lower risk of disability later on.
Seeking diagnosis and early treatment for MS at the onset of symptoms could improve patient quality of life.
